Jack Hanley Gallery, San Francisco
Opening Reception, Thursday, October 13, 2005, 6-9pm

Ed Loftus, originally from London, and more recently based in Berkeley, creates works on paper in excruciating detail, which almost defies logic.  Based on images from childhood memories, the graphite drawings evoke the feeling one gets while looking through a photo album.  Infused with meaning, the images while almost technically perfect evoke a familiar and nostalgic pathos.  Loftus has been featured in group exhibitions in San Francisco and New York.
